The dynamics of a traffic stop primarily encompass the interactions and procedures during a police vehicle stop. This includes the police officer's approach to the vehicle, communication with the driver, assessment of any potential risks, and the actions taken during the stop, such as issuing a citation or warning. Understanding these dynamics is crucial for officers to ensure safety for both themselves and the driver, manage the encounter effectively, and maintain a professional demeanor throughout the interaction. Such skills are critical in fostering positive community relations and ensuring adherence to legal standards during the enforcement of traffic laws.

Other aspects, such as vehicle registration laws, types of vehicles stopped, or penalties for traffic violations, do not fully capture the live, interactive nature and procedural intricacies of executing a traffic stop. They may contribute context, but they do not define the dynamics of the encounter itself.
